isalpha c++?c語言isalpha函數

大家好,今天來為大家解答isalpha c++這個問題的一些問題點,包括c語言isalpha函數也一樣很多人還不知道,因此呢,今天就來為大家分析分析,現在讓我們一起來看...
大家好,今天來為大家解答isalpha c++這個問題的一些問題點,包括c語言isalpha函數也一樣很多人還不知道,因此呢,今天就來為大家分析分析,現在讓我們一起來看看吧!如果解決了您的問題,還望您關注下本站哦,謝謝~
csp可以用庫函數嗎
可以的。
注意要保存原來的字符串str
2、用getline(cin,S);來輸入string字符串S
3、注意用getchar來吸收換行符
4、一些庫函數注意include<ctype.h>
isdigit(i)判斷是否是十進制數字
isalpha(i)判斷是否是字母
isalnum(i)判斷是否是字母或者數字
toupper(i),將i變成大寫字母
tolower(i),將i變成小寫字母
#define_CRT_SECURE_NO_WARNINGS1
am、is、your、are用法上有什么不同
關于be動詞的用法,這里可以分享一個口訣,你按照這個口訣去記憶的話,基本上就沒有什么問題了。
口訣就是:I是am,you是are,第三人稱單數用is,復數還是are。
通過這個口訣你就已經知道了,Iam,youare這種簡單的用法。
那么你要知道第三人稱單數是什么:
第三人稱單數就包括了hesheit還有名詞的單數形式,比如說anapple,aboy,等等這些單數名詞。
那么復數包括什么呢?復數包括,wethey,還有其他名詞的復數,包括someapples,5boys等等。
以上的內容是不是非常的簡單?接下來增加一些進階內容。
到初中階段會引入一個therebe句型,但是這個be動詞就不是隨著there去變化了,而是隨著be動詞后面的那個詞去變化。
這個時候我們就要記住一個原則叫做就近原則。
舉個例子:
Thereisanappleoverthere.
這里be后面是anapple,所以呢,它就用is。
Thereare2boysoverthere.
這里be動詞后面是2boys,所以呢,它就用are。
進階:
Thereisagirland2boysoverthere.
這里agirl跟2boys加在一起有三個人,但是我們卻不用復數,因為離be動詞最近的是單數的agirl,所以我們用is,這就叫做就近原則。
但是,我們調整一下順序,這時候壁燈池又會發生變化。
Thereare2boysandagirloverthere.
我們發現把復數名詞移到be動詞后面be動詞就要用復數了。
再進階:
就近原則是不是只有Therebe句型呢,到高考的難度有4個就近原則的詞組短語是高考必考的范圍。具體見《高中英語1.5萬考點》第17頁第66個考點。
如果感覺不過癮,那么接下來會有更刺激的哦。
在英語中除了就近原則以外,還有就遠原則。
Iaswellasthe2girls___(be)doingourhomework.
這個如果作為高中的語法填空題來進行填寫的話,錯誤率會高達50%以上。
這里面就用到了就遠原則。出現aswellas這個詞的時候,它后面的動詞的單復數由離這個動詞最遠的那個主語來決定。
在這句話里面愛離be動詞的距離最遠,所以我們就用am。
因此答案就是Iaswellasthe2girlsamdoingourhomework。
高考中必考的就遠原則的詞或者短語總共有5個,這5個詞都是考生在語法填空中容易丟分的詞。體見《高中英語1.5萬考點》第17頁第67個考點。
接下來要講更刺激的內容了。
在某些詞的后面,你不管用單數的is還是用復數的are都是正確的。
比如說
Myclassisworkinghard.
Myclassareworkinghard.
這兩個句子都是正確的。
Myteamisdoingwell.
Myteamaredoingwell.
這兩個句子也都是正確的。
這類型的詞語叫做單復數同形詞。
除了class和team以外,一共有5個詞,都是屬于單復數同行的,它后面用單數或者用復數都是正確的。具體見《高中英語1.5萬考點》第17頁第68個考點。
終極進階
問題一:
20%ofstudents__(be)verygood.
20%__(be)verygood.
20%ofwater__(be)verygood.
這里的be動詞應該填什么呢?
具體見《高中英語1.5萬考點》第18頁第29個考點。
問題二:
It__(be)Iwho__(be)goingtobesenttohelpthem.
這個是強調句的主謂一致,絕對是難度最大的一種類型。那么這道題里面的兩個be動詞你覺得應該填什么呢?
具體見《高中英語1.5萬考點》第19頁第20個考點。
問題三:
WhatIwant__(be)water.
WhatIwant__(be)apples.
這里又用到什么原理了?還有更多的這種類型的考點,具體是什么呢?
具體見《高中英語1.5萬考點》第51頁的專題哦。
四年級英語用is和are填空
如:
1.Hereisascarf.
2.Herearesomesweaters.
3.ThegirlisJack'ssister.
4.Thedogistallandfat.
5.Thereαresomeapplesonthetree.
6.Arethereanykitesintheclassroom?
1.ascarf一條圍巾,主語是單數,所以填is
2.somesweaters一些毛衣,主語是復數,所以用are
3.這個女孩是Jack的弟弟。主語是第三人稱單數,所以填is
4.這只狗又高又胖。主語是thedog,所以填is
5.樹上有一些蘋果。主語是someapples,所以用are
6.教室里有風箏嗎?主語是kites,所以用are
1、根據身體部位記全6個“復數性名詞”
腳部:shoes、socks;
腿部:pants,shorts;
頭部:glasses、sunglasses。
可以讓學生按照從下往上的順序記憶:腳部→腿部→頭部;也可以按照從上往下的順序記憶:頭部→腿部→腳部;每個部位2個詞,很好記憶。
提示:腿部的兩個單詞,不僅有復數形式,還有單數形式(shoe、sock),提醒學生要注意;其它4個只有復數形式。
2、見到“復數性名詞”時,聯系動詞be使用are
在這里有必要讓學生復習聯系動詞be的使用方法:
be有三種形式:am、is、are,單數is復數are,我(I)用am你(you)用are,is連著他(he)她(she)它(it)。
3、見到“復數性名詞”時,指示代詞使用these和those。
強調“復數性名詞”的“復數性”,一定要用復數性的指示代詞。
有必要復習一下指示代詞的用法,如下表:
?
提示:記憶上面這個表格時,建議從橫向角度記憶,通過比較法,讓學生加深印象:這個是this,這些是these;那個是that,那些是those。
4、見到“復數性名詞”時,人稱代詞用they
梳理人稱代詞的知識,讓學生全面了解人稱代詞。如下表:
?
5、記住口訣,做題又快又準
可以把上面的方法變成1個口訣:(按身體部位)從上到下有6個,聯系動詞用are,指示代詞用these和those,人稱代詞用they。
c++中怎么判斷輸入的是數字還是字母
isalpha函數:isalpha原型:intisalpha(intch)用法:頭文件加入#include<cctype>(舊版本的編譯器使用<ctype.h>)功能:判斷字符ch是否為英文字母,當ch為英文字母a-z或A-Z時,在標準c中相當于使用“isupper(ch)||islower(ch)”做測試,返回非零值(不一定是1),否則返回零。isdigit原型:externintisdigit(charc);用法:#include<ctype.h>功能:判斷字符c是否為數字說明:當c為數字0-9時,返回非零值,否則返回零。如果想自己寫,上面的“功能、說明”部分都很清楚了,直接判斷字符在不在'0'~'9','a~'z',‘A'~'Z'范圍內即可
has和his怎么區分
hαs是一個行為動詞,是有的意思,它的主語是第三人稱單數。例如,他有一朵美麗的花。
Hehasanⅰceflower而his是一個物主代詞,可作一個形容詞性物主代詞,也可作一個名詞性物主代詞。例如,他的父親是一個有耐心的教師。
Hisfatherisαpαtientteacher
be后面加什么αm、is還是αre
be動詞除了原形be,在一般現在時及現在進行時中可以分為am,is,are三種形式,在過去式中可以分為was和were兩種形式,在現在完成時中過去分詞表示為been。
一般現在時和現在進行時中用到的am,is,are三種形式。下面先介紹它的用法口訣。
我(I)用am,你(you)用are,
is用于他(he)她(she)它(it),
單數is復數are。
文章到此結束,如果本次分享的isalpha c++和c語言isalpha函數的問題解決了您的問題,那么我們由衷的感到高興!
本文鏈接:http://xinin56.com/kaifa/1261.html